Role Summary
Dawn Meats is one of Europe’s leading food companies, supplying high‑quality meat products to retail, foodservice and manufacturing customers across Ireland, the UK and international markets. Our Ballyhaunis site is a large, fast‑paced food production facility with a strong focus on safety, quality and engineering excellence.
We are currently recruiting a Refrigeration & Air Conditioning Apprentice to join the Maintenance team at our Ballyhaunis site. This apprenticeship offers an excellent opportunity to gain practical, hands‑on experience in an industrial food manufacturing environment while completing the national refrigeration and air conditioning apprenticeship programme.
You will work under the guidance of experienced engineers, learning how critical refrigeration and HVAC systems support food safety, production and efficiency.
